As part of the Safety Management Program, fire drills are required to prepare staff to handle a fire emergency.
The drills are designed to test staff knowledge on the following:
![]() | Use and function of the fire alarm systems |
![]() | Transfer to areas of refuge |
![]() | Fire extinguishing |
![]() | Assignments of specific duties and preparation for building evacuation |
The UTHCPC Safety Compliance Coordinator serves as the Fire Marshall and will be responsible for scheduling and conducting fire drills on a quarterly basis. All drills will be unannounced and only the administrator or designee and Facility Services will be notified of the planned drill.

To keep disturbance of patients to a minimum Security do not activate the alarm system during the night shift for fire drill purposes.
Patient evacuation:
Staff do not evacuate patients from any unit or department as part of any fire drill in the night shift

The Safety Compliance Coordinator report to the Safety Committee will include the following:
![]() | The number of staff participating in the fire drill |
![]() | Overall percentage of correct answers on the evaluation form |
![]() | Any discrepancies noted by departments/units and what actions will be taken to correct the problems |
![]() | His/her overall evaluation of the fire drill |
